diff options
author | Garret Fick <garret@ficksworkshop.com> | 2016-02-15 23:53:52 +0800 |
---|---|---|
committer | Garret Fick <garret@ficksworkshop.com> | 2016-02-15 23:53:52 +0800 |
commit | 3fce700ef289d16053b0f60cccdfd4d5956daf5c (patch) | |
tree | 1e345197aa6ab7c3cd73685e2fd87e71d322adc1 /gerber | |
parent | a765f8aa2c980cdbd6666f32f5be62c88118c152 (diff) | |
download | gerbonara-3fce700ef289d16053b0f60cccdfd4d5956daf5c.tar.gz gerbonara-3fce700ef289d16053b0f60cccdfd4d5956daf5c.tar.bz2 gerbonara-3fce700ef289d16053b0f60cccdfd4d5956daf5c.zip |
Don't throw an exception for missing zero suppress, even though it is wrong
Diffstat (limited to 'gerber')
-rw-r--r-- | gerber/cam.py |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/gerber/cam.py b/gerber/cam.py index c567055..08d80de 100644 --- a/gerber/cam.py +++ b/gerber/cam.py @@ -72,9 +72,10 @@ class FileSettings(object): elif zero_suppression is not None: if zero_suppression not in ['leading', 'trailing']: - raise ValueError('Zero suppression must be either leading or \ - trailling') - self.zero_suppression = zero_suppression + # This is a common problem in Eagle files, so just suppress it + self.zero_suppression = 'leading' + else: + self.zero_suppression = zero_suppression elif zeros is not None: if zeros not in ['leading', 'trailing']: |